Ann Arbor is one of the most active construction markets in Michigan, and almost all of that activity traces back to a single anchor: the University of Michigan and its affiliated health system, Michigan Medicine. The university runs one of the largest capital construction programs of any American institution, pouring billions into academic buildings, research facilities, athletic venues, and campus infrastructure.

Michigan Medicine keeps a continuous stream of healthcare construction moving through the city. Hospital expansions, new clinic buildings, surgical suite renovations, and medical research facilities all demand contractors who can work inside active healthcare environments while managing phased schedules and the documentation institutional owners require.

Ann Arbor's biotech and life sciences sector adds a specialized layer of demand. Clean rooms, precision laboratory fit-outs, and research facility construction call for contractors who understand exacting build tolerances and the cost tracking those projects require. Much of this work is grant-backed, which means the accounting behind it has to trace costs to funding sources, not just to invoices.

Beyond the institutions, student housing construction stays strong as demand near campus keeps outpacing supply, and downtown Ann Arbor continues to see mixed-use development combining retail, office, and residential space. Compliance

Ann Arbor Construction Regulations and Compliance

Ann Arbor City Income Tax: Ann Arbor imposes a city income tax of 1 percent for residents and 0.5 percent for non-residents earning income in the city. Construction contractors must allocate revenue between Ann Arbor and non-Ann Arbor job sites and withhold city taxes for crews working within city limits. FinTruction tracks project-level revenue allocation so your city tax reporting is accurate and defensible.

University of Michigan Vendor and Procurement Requirements: Contractors working on University of Michigan projects must meet the university's procurement and vendor management standards, including insurance documentation, bonding, safety certifications, and detailed project financial reporting. FinTruction keeps your accounting records organized to satisfy these institutional vendor compliance requirements.

Davis-Bacon Prevailing Wage on Federal Work: Federally funded projects in Ann Arbor, including university work tied to federal research funding and government-funded infrastructure, require Davis-Bacon prevailing wage compliance and certified payroll reporting. Our team tracks the applicable wage determinations by trade and prepares certified payroll that meets federal audit standards.

Michigan Construction Lien Act: The Michigan Construction Lien Act protects contractors, subcontractors, and suppliers on Ann Arbor projects. A Notice of Furnishing must be provided within 20 days and a claim of lien recorded within 90 days of last furnishing. FinTruction maintains project-level records of contracts, payments, and outstanding balances to preserve your lien rights.

Building Permits and Historic District Review: The City of Ann Arbor Building Department oversees construction permits and inspections, and projects in the city's historic districts face additional review from the Historic District Commission. Contractors need to capture permit fees, historic compliance costs, and inspection expenses at the project level, and FinTruction folds these into your job costing.

Generic Local Bookkeeper vs FinTruction

A general bookkeeper can record transactions. Construction accounting is a different job.

What you needGeneric local bookkeeperFinTruction
Job-level costingLumps all jobs into one P&LCost codes and margin per project
WIP & revenue recognitionCash-basis, no WIP scheduleMonthly WIP with over/underbilling
Retainage trackingBuried in AR/AP, often missedTracked receivable & payable by contract
Bonding & lender packagesNot equipped to produce themBonding-ready statements and backlog
Construction softwareQuickBooks set up like a retail shopQuickBooks + integrations tuned for contractors

What makes construction accounting different for Ann Arbor contractors?

Ann Arbor construction revolves around the University of Michigan, Michigan Medicine, and a dense research and biotech base. Much of the work is institutional, and the money behind it comes from grants, capital bonds, and university budgets that demand traceable documentation. That means job costing has to map back to a funding source, not just to a customer, and your reporting has to survive an institutional audit. General small-business bookkeeping does not carry that level of structure.

How does Michigan Medicine construction affect accounting for Ann Arbor contractors?

Michigan Medicine is one of the largest academic medical centers in the country and keeps a steady pipeline of hospital expansions, clinic builds, surgical suite renovations, and medical research construction moving in Ann Arbor. Building inside an active healthcare campus adds phasing, infection-control cost categories, and documentation requirements. We set up cost codes that isolate those categories so profitability stays clear on complex, long-duration medical builds.

Can you handle accounting for biotech and research lab construction?

Yes. Ann Arbor's life sciences and biotech sector drives specialized lab work: clean rooms, precision HVAC, vibration isolation, and sensitive equipment installation. These builds carry cost structures that ordinary job costing flattens out. We break them down by trade and phase so the equipment, mechanical, and fit-out costs each show up where they belong and tie back to the funding behind the project.

Does Ann Arbor's city income tax affect construction contractors?

Yes. Ann Arbor levies a city income tax of 1 percent for residents and 0.5 percent for non-residents earning income in the city. Contractors have to split revenue between Ann Arbor and non-Ann Arbor job sites and handle withholding for crews working inside the city. We track project-level revenue allocation so your city filings are accurate and defensible.

Do Ann Arbor contractors need certified payroll for public and federally funded work?

Federally funded projects in Ann Arbor, including university work tied to federal research dollars and government-funded infrastructure, require Davis-Bacon prevailing wage compliance and certified payroll reporting. We track the applicable wage determinations by trade and prepare certified payroll that meets federal audit standards on covered jobs.
